Van Lanschot Kempen: net profit of €67.8 million in H1 2025, with strong net AuM inflows of €4.6 billion
28 Aug 2025 07:00 CEST
Issuer
VAN LANSCHOT KEMPEN N.V.
Highlights
- Continued growth driven by strong net AuM inflows: Private Clients Netherlands €1.7 billion, Private Clients Belgium €1.0 billion, and Investment Management Clients €1.9 billion
- Total AuM increased by 1% to €150.6 billion (2024: €149.3 billion); €4.6 billion net inflow more than offset negative market performance of €3.3 billion
- Net profit at €67.8 million (H1 2024: €74.5 million), with commission income up 11% to €279.6 million and interest income down 17% to €76.1 million
- Strong capital position: “Basel IV fully loaded” CET1 ratio of 18.2% (2024: 19.3%) after capital return of €1.40 per share in June 2025
- On track to meet 2027 targets
Maarten Edixhoven, Chair of the Management Board, said: “The first half of 2025 was a period of sustained strong commercial momentum for Van Lanschot Kempen. This led to solid results despite turbulence in the capital markets. We’re making good strides in executing our strategy, which fully focuses on wealth management with superior personal service to our clients.
“In early April, stock markets showed a steep decline, followed by a recovery in the second half of the month and in May. Developments in interest rates and global public spending adversely affected the bond markets, while the US dollar fell relative to the euro, squeezing returns for European investors. These effects were reflected in a negative market performance. At the same time, however, we recorded a constant inflow in assets under management (AuM), as both existing and new clients entrusted us with their wealth. Total AuM exceeded €150 billion for the first time, driven by net inflows of €4.6 billion, of which €2.7 billion was generated in our private banking activities in the Netherlands, Belgium and Switzerland. Investment Management Clients recorded net AuM inflows of €1.9 billion.
“We continue to invest in scalable growth and our unique proposition, which revolves around personalised, relevant services supported by digital solutions. In the first half of 2025, for instance, we expanded our alternative investments offering by adding new private equity strategies. We also further expanded our branch office network by opening a new office in Knokke-Heist, reflecting our aspiration to be close to our clients and further build on our presence in Belgium. Meanwhile, investing in our people is crucially important, not least to our future growth. At the same time, we use technology that is specifically tailored to our wealth management offering, and we were pleased to see our success recognised with three awards at the annual PWM Wealth Tech Awards 2025, part of the Financial Times. These included, awards for big data analytics and AI, and for the digital support we provide for our bankers.
“We’re delighted that Wilton Family Office will be joining us, strengthening our position in the higher segment of private banking. This takeover fits our strategy: we’re looking to connect with partners that share our vision on personal service. Meanwhile, we successfully completed the integration of Robeco’s online investment platform into Evi in the first half of this year.
“The second half looks set to remain volatile in an environment requiring agility. With our strategy, we’re well-positioned to adapt, thanks to our integrated approach, digital capabilities and client centricity. Our goal remains unchanged: to be the best wealth manager for our clients. I’d like to thank them for their trust in us, and all our colleagues for their dedication.”
